Warning light ASC Warning light and the flat tire light are both on. Have tried several times to turn ignition on, off, put car into reverse, drive slow...the lights are usually on, but occasionally go off. What can I expect is the real problem and the cost of the solution?

Check the tire pressures..see if any are below 30 psi..in cold weather, they use nitrogen to inflate tires due to its lack of effects from these temperature changes..these new cars will tell you if your tires are either too much pressure or too low.. its a safety feature .. you can put air in them and that light should go out.. try to set them at 32-35 psi..the variance in readings will affect this also by 3-5 psi..in these conditions check once a week or so..remember rubber does not seal entirely on alloy wheels..in some cases where a tire is consistently low, you may need to take it in and have the tire "glued" to the rim..
